隨著智能手機(jī)市場(chǎng)的不斷發(fā)展,越來越多的人開始將游戲轉(zhuǎn)移到手機(jī)上。因此,制作一款能夠在iOS系統(tǒng)上運(yùn)行的游戲軟件,已成為眾多游戲開發(fā)者所夢(mèng)寐以求的目標(biāo)。但要把想法付諸實(shí)踐是一項(xiàng)必要的挑戰(zhàn)。那么,如何做游戲軟件iOS呢?本文將為你詳細(xì)介紹iOS游戲軟件制作技巧。
1.游戲策劃
游戲策劃是游戲開發(fā)的第一步,也是一項(xiàng)非常重要的工作。游戲策劃中要考慮游戲的玩法,畫面設(shè)計(jì),背景音樂,故事情節(jié)等。這個(gè)環(huán)節(jié)需要充分調(diào)查玩家的喜好并且根據(jù)市場(chǎng)需求來設(shè)計(jì)游戲。尤其是游戲玩法,一定要考慮到游戲的可玩度。
2.常用的游戲引擎
游戲開發(fā)中常用的游戲引擎包括Unity3D,Cocos2D,Unreal等,其中Unity3D是最常用的游戲引擎之一。它提供了許多優(yōu)秀的功能和免費(fèi)的資源庫,以及強(qiáng)大的性能和跨平臺(tái)支持。對(duì)于iOS游戲開發(fā)者而言,Unity3D是非常不錯(cuò)的選擇。
3.游戲開發(fā)技術(shù)
在游戲開發(fā)技術(shù)的選擇上,iOS游戲軟件的制作者通常會(huì)選擇C++或Objective-C或Swift語言。同時(shí),也要考慮引入其他技術(shù)資源,比如CoreGraphics,OpenGLES,CoreAnimation等。這些技術(shù)資源可以在iOS系統(tǒng)中發(fā)揮出最優(yōu)的游戲表現(xiàn)。
4.游戲測(cè)試
在游戲開發(fā)的過程中,測(cè)試是一個(gè)不可或缺的環(huán)節(jié)。對(duì)于iOS游戲軟件的制作者來說,要提前做好游戲的測(cè)試工作。游戲測(cè)試可以找到游戲中的漏洞,進(jìn)一步優(yōu)化游戲,增強(qiáng)游戲的玩法和可玩性,并且對(duì)游戲進(jìn)行充分的調(diào)整和改進(jìn)。
5.優(yōu)化和發(fā)布
在發(fā)布游戲之前,必須對(duì)游戲進(jìn)行優(yōu)化。這包括優(yōu)化游戲的性能,減小游戲的體積,提高游戲的流暢度以及減少游戲的閃退等問題。優(yōu)化完成后,就可以將游戲提交到AppStore進(jìn)行發(fā)布了。
6.推廣和營(yíng)銷
游戲的成功不僅僅依賴于游戲的品質(zhì),還需要進(jìn)行合適的推廣和營(yíng)銷。游戲的推廣審慎而有效的廣告宣傳是非常重要的。推廣的方式可以采用微博,朋友圈,微信等社交網(wǎng)絡(luò),或者選擇和其他游戲公司合作推廣,讓更多玩家了解和下載你的游戲。
以上是制作iOS游戲軟件的技巧分享,通過認(rèn)真的策劃和開發(fā),你也可以制作出一款紅極一時(shí)的iOS游戲軟件。